Product Parameters and Specifications
The Eaton-Bussmann Fuse 200/8 is designed to provide reliable overcurrent protection in a wide range of applications. Its specifications include a voltage rating of 200V and a current rating of 8A, making it suitable for use in various industrial, commercial, and residential settings. The fuse is constructed with high-quality materials and is designed to meet or exceed international standards for safety and performance.

Precautions and Safety Considerations
When working with the Eaton-Bussmann Fuse 200/8, it is essential to follow proper safety precautions to avoid injury or damage. Some key precautions include:
- Proper Installation: The fuse must be installed correctly, following the manufacturer’s instructions and relevant safety standards.
- Regular Inspection: The fuse should be regularly inspected to ensure it is functioning correctly and has not been damaged.
- Replacement: The fuse should be replaced immediately if it is damaged or has blown, to prevent damage to equipment or injury to personnel.
- Training and Qualification: Personnel working with the fuse should be properly trained and qualified to ensure they understand the safety precautions and procedures.
